Recognizing foreign professional qualifications
Anyone wishing to carry out an activity in Rhineland-Palatinate that is reserved for mine surveyors under the Federal Mining Act (BBergG) or other legal provisions requires initial recognition as a mine surveyor (recognition) by a competent mining authority (in Rhineland-Palatinate, the State Office for Geology and Mining) of a federal state. If this is not available, initial recognition must be applied for from the Rhineland-Palatinate State Office for Geology and Mining. The competent authority will check whether the requirements for carrying out these activities are met.

Qualification for the higher civil service in the field of mine surveying (provided there are no grounds for refusal in accordance with Section 2 (2) of the Markscheidergesetz RLP) or an examination taken outside the Federal Republic of Germany, provided that the type and scope of the training and examination are equivalent to the training and examination for the higher civil service in the field of mine surveying.

The initial recognition as a mine surveyor is a prerequisite in the Federal Republic of Germany in order to be able to carry out surveying activities in mining on the basis of the Federal Mining Act.
